 | Lot #955 KOREA 1904 (Apr 30) cover headed Legation of the United States of America, Seoul, Korea, franked with 10c Falcon, cancelled by datestamp and used in combination with United States 2c carmine (Scott's 319), both tied by San Francisco June 10 machine transit pmk, with Menominee, Mich (June 15) arrival on back. From January 5, 1904 to November 11, 1905, a United States Marine guard (under the command of Lieut. Douglas C. McDougal USMC) was sent to protect the American Legation in Seoul during the Russo Japanese War. This cover may well have been from a member of the Marines assigned to that guard
Catalog #46 | Price Realized $1,100.00
